Output 0e6682f13aead2ed99a047a7976521758fb1c827eeeeffc5bc9e5c402fc56909:2

value
309151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67e22503282d3e4e12284b163bc78c8146946051 OP_EQUAL
address
3BAJS6wBPGrkc8R4M2vu56bJ8sdtz9bBFq
transaction
0e6682f13aead2ed99a047a7976521758fb1c827eeeeffc5bc9e5c402fc56909
confirmations
342610
spent
true